Fire Radiative Power Grid - MSG

Abstract:
The FRPGRID product contains an hourly estimation of the FRP at one degree resolution and includes several correction factors. The Fire Radiative Power product (FRP, in MWatts) provides information on the measured radiant heat output of detected fires. It has been demonstrated in small-scale experimental fires that the amount of radiant heat energy liberated per unit time (the Fire Radiative Power) is related to the rate at which fuel is being consumed [1]. This is a direct result of the combustion process, whereby carbon-based fuel is oxidised to CO2 with the release of a certain 'heat yield'. Therefore, measuring this FRP and integrating it over the lifetime of the fire provides an estimate of the total Fire Radiative Energy (FRE), which for wildfires should be proportional to the total mass of fuel biomass combusted.
